The Benefits Of Organic Pyjamas

In recent years, there has been a growing trend towards using organic products in our daily lives. From food to skincare, consumers are increasingly conscious of the potential harmful effects of chemicals and pesticides in the products they use. One area that has seen a rise in popularity is organic pyjamas. These are pyjamas made from organic materials such as cotton, bamboo, or silk that have been grown without the use of synthetic chemicals or pesticides. In this article, we will explore the benefits of organic pyjamas and why you should consider making the switch.

One of the main reasons people choose organic pyjamas is for the health benefits. Traditional pyjamas are often made from non-organic cotton, which is one of the most heavily sprayed crops in the world. These pesticides can linger on the fabric even after multiple washes, and can potentially be absorbed through the skin. organic pyjamas, on the other hand, are made from cotton that has been grown without the use of harmful chemicals. This means that you can sleep easy knowing that you are not exposing yourself or your loved ones to potentially harmful substances.

Another benefit of organic pyjamas is their softness and comfort. Organic cotton is known for being softer and more breathable than conventional cotton, making it ideal for sleepwear. The lack of synthetic chemicals in the production process also means that organic pyjamas are less likely to cause skin irritations or allergies. This is especially important for those with sensitive skin or conditions such as eczema. Additionally, organic pyjamas are often more durable than their non-organic counterparts, meaning they will last longer and withstand multiple washes without losing their shape or softness.

Environmental sustainability is another reason to opt for organic pyjamas. The production of traditional cotton involves the heavy use of pesticides, which can be harmful to the environment and wildlife. By choosing organic pyjamas, you are supporting sustainable farming practices that are better for the planet. Organic cotton is also typically grown using more water-efficient methods, helping to conserve this precious resource. Additionally, organic farming helps to maintain healthy soil and biodiversity, contributing to overall environmental health.

In addition to organic cotton, there are other eco-friendly materials that are used to make organic pyjamas. Bamboo fabric, for example, is gaining popularity for its softness and sustainability. Bamboo is a fast-growing plant that requires minimal water and no pesticides to thrive. It is also naturally antibacterial and hypoallergenic, making it an excellent choice for sensitive skin. Silk is another luxurious option for organic pyjamas, with its smooth and cooling properties. Organic silk is produced without the use of harmful chemicals, making it a more sustainable choice compared to traditional silk production methods.

When choosing organic pyjamas, it is important to look for certifications that guarantee the authenticity of the organic materials used. G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) and Oeko-Tex are two of the most recognized certifications for organic textiles. These certifications ensure that the materials used in the production of the pyjamas meet strict environmental and social criteria, from the sourcing of raw materials to the manufacturing process.
